“Objective: To provide data regarding the etiology and timing of retrograde type A aortic dissection (RTAD) after thoracic endovascular aortic repair (TEVAR). Methods: Details of patients who had RTAD after TEVAR were obtained from the MOTHER Registry supplemented by data from a systematic review of the literature. Univariate analysis and binary logistic regression analysis of patient or technical factors was performed. Results: In MOTHER, RTAD developed in 16 of the 1010 patients (1.6%). Binary logistic regression demonstrated that an indication of TEVARfor aortic dissection (acute P

= 0.000212; chronic P = 0.006) and device oversizing (OR 1.14 per 1% increase in oversizing above 9%, P smaller than 0.0001) were significantly more frequent in patients with RTAD. Data from the systematic review was pooled with MOTHER data and demonstrated that RTAD occurred in 1.7% (168/9894). MGCD0103 purchase Most of RTAD occurred in the immediate postoperative (58%)

period and was associated with a high mortality rate (33.6%). The odds ratio of RTAD for an acute aortic dissection was 10.0 (CI: 4.7-21.9) and 3.4 (CI: 1.3-8.8) for chronic aortic dissection. The incidence of RTAD was not significantly different for endografts with proximal bare stent (2.8%) or nonbare stent (1.9%) (P = 0.1298). Conclusions: Although RTAD after TEVAR is an uncommon complication, it has a high mortality rate. RTAD is significantly more frequent https://www.selleckchem.com/products/z-devd-fmk.html in patients treated for acute and chronic type B dissection, and when the endograft is significantly oversized. The proximal endograft configuration was not associated with any difference in the incidence of RTAD.”

“Purpose. To evaluate the significance of molecular detection of cystic fibrosis transmembrane conductance regulator (CFTR) M470V, intron 8 poly-T, and intron 8 TG-repeats in congenital bilateral absence of the vas deferens (CBAVD). Methods. Eighty-nine male patients with CBAVD and 103 healthy males were included in this study. Polymerase chain reaction was performed to amplify the polymorphic regions using primers

from conserved regions. M470V was genotyped using real-time PCR by cycling probe. The exon 9 DNA sequence was determined using an automated sequencer. TG-repeats and poly-T were identified by direct sequencing analysis. Results. The 5T allele distribution was 0.32, 0.66 for 7T, and 0.02 for 9T in CBAVD males, respectively. In contrast, the 5T allele distribution was 0.03, 0.96 for 7T, and 0.01 for 9T in healthy control. Study of the polymorphisms of the upstream of exon 9 revealed a higher frequency of 5T allele in the CBAVD males. All cases with TG13T5 haplotype and TG12T5 homozygous led to CBAVD. The CFTR TG12T5-V470 variant haplotype was associated with CBAVD. Conclusion. The 5T allele of intron 8 of CFTR has clinically significant association with CBAVD.

“Background: Faecal incontinence affects a heterogeneous population and aetiology can be multifactorial. In a subset of patients the aetiology

retrains idiopathic despite standard investigations. Anal cushions are important in normal continence, but have rarely been studied. The aim of this study was to measure the size of the anal cushions and to evaluate their role in patients with idiopathic faecal

incontinence.\n\nMethods: Women in whom idiopathic faecal incontinence was diagnosed after standard anorectal investigations underwent transvaginal ultrasonography. The area of the anal cushions was measured and a cushion: canal (C: C) ratio derived, which was compared with that in a control SNX-5422 cell line group of women without faecal incontinence.\n\nResults: Some 21 patients with incontinence (median age 60 gears) and 102 asymptomatic controls (median age 41 years) underwent scanning. The median (interquartile range) C: C ratio in the symptomatic group was significantly lower than that for controls (0.57 (0.54-0.66) versus 0.68 (0.61-0.73) respectively; P = 0.001). C:C ratio was not influenced by age (r = 0.023, P = 0821).\n\nConclusion: The C: C ratio was reduced in patients with idiopathic faecal incontinence.”

“The tung tree (Vernicia fordii Hemsl.; Vf) has great potential as an industrial crop owning to its seed oil that has multiple uses. Diacylglycerol acyltransferases (DGATs) catalyze the last and most committed step of triacylglycerol (TAG) biosynthesis. In order to examine the physiological role of the VfDGAT2 gene in the tung tree, we characterized its expression profiles in different tung tissues/organs and seeds at different developmental stages. Oil content and alpha-eleostearic acid production during seed development were also examined. Expression studies showed Selleck Dinaciclib that VfDGAT2 was expressed in all tissues tested, with the highest expression in developing seeds where the expression was about 19-fold more than that in leaves. VfDGAT2 showed temporal-specific expression during seed development and maturation. Notably, the expression of VfDGAT2 in developing seeds was found to be consistent with tung oil accumulation and alpha-eleostearic acid production. The expression level of VfDGAT2 was lower in the early stages of oil accumulation and alpha-eleostearic acid biosynthesis, rapidly increased during the peak periods of fatty acid synthesis

in August, and then decreased during completion of the accumulation period at the end of September. When the VfDGAT2 Pinometostat manufacturer gene was transferred to the oleaginous yeast Rhodotorula glutinis, its expression was detected along with fatty Vorinostat solubility dmso acid products. The results showed that VfDGAT2 was highly expressed in transgenic yeast clones, and the total fatty acid content in one of these clones, VfDGAT2-3, was 7.8-fold more than that in the control, indicating that VfDGAT2 contributed to fatty acid accumulation into TAG and might be a target gene for improving tung oil composition through genetic engineering.”

“Glutathione S-transferases (GSTs) are a multifunctional supergene family and some play an important role in insecticide resistance. We have identified 23 putative cytosolic GSTs by searching the new assembly of the Bombyx mori genome sequence. Phylogenetic analyses on the amino acid sequences reveal that 21 of the B. mori GSTs fall into six classes represented in other insects, the other two being unclassified. The majority of the silkworm GSTs belong to the Delta, Epsilon, and Omega classes. Most members of each class are tandemly arranged in the genome, except for the Epsilon GSTs.

“Carbohydrate chains in glycoconjugates play important

roles in various life phenomena, and there are numerous types of recognition system for carbohydrate chains due to carbohydrate-lectin interactions/carbohydrate-carbohydrate interactions in all higher life forms. It has been proposed that macromolecular polysaccharides isolated from plants, marine organisms, or fungi cross-interact with known and unknown recognition systems in mammals to express their pharmacological activities. Therefore the elucidation of carbohydrate structures related to the activities and functions of these polysaccharide molecules will lead us to utilize the related information in the development of novel carbohydrate-based drugs and functional foods for human health care. Peyer’s patches present in the upper intestinal tract play important roles as inductive sites for both protective IgA production and immune tolerance induction in mucosal and systemic immune systems. Dysfunction of the immunocompetent cells of Peyer’s patches is thought to induce allergic/autoimmune diseases and down-regulation of

the protective AL3818 clinical trial system against infectious agents on mucosal sites. We have isolated several Peyer’s patch

cell-modulating polysaccharides from medicinal herbs used in traditional Japanese herbal remedies, and they have been assumed to comprise the responsible carbohydrate chains with oligosaccharide sizes for expression of modulating activity. Accumulation of knowledge on the structures and functions of these responsible carbohydrate chains in polysaccharide molecules is believed to be important for the development of methodology for logically factitious regulation of functions of immunocompetent cells in Peyer’s patches. This review deals with recent results of our study on the structural selleck products clarification of responsible carbohydrate chains in modulating polysaccharides against functions of immunocompetent cells in Peyer’s patches.”

“Background: Conventional medical sources recommend the use of fine needle aspiration

cytology (FNAC) for single thyroid nodules and the dominant nodule in multinodular goiter (MNG). The purpose of the present study was to analyze the utility of FNAC for multiple thyroid nodules in patients with MNG and to determine the rate of malignancy in teh nondominant nodules. Materials and Methods : Our private practice performed ultrasound-guided

FNAC on 1,606 patients between February 2001 and February 1, 2010. In the MNG cases, samples were taken from the dominant nodule and from trhee suspicious / nonsuspicious nodules larger Sapitinib manufacturer than 1 cm on ultrasound. Ninety-four cases were diagnosed as suspiciously malignant(SUS) or malignant (POS) based on FNAC. Results: The rate of an SUS / POS diagnosis was 5.7 in the dominant nodules; 2.3 of the nondominant nodules had a SUS / POS diagnosis in FNAC (p = 0.0003). Follow-up revealed malignancy in 15 (35.7) nondominant nodules and in 27 (64.2) dominant nodules, with 42 MNG cases undergoing surgery. X test showed a p-level of 0.0003 between the percentages of SUS / POS diagnosis in dominanat and nondominanat nodules. It was less than the significance level of 0.05. Therefore, the result was regarded to be statistically significant. Conclusions: Nondominant nodules could harbor malignancy. The risk of malignancy in nondominant nodules in MNG should not be underestimated. We have shown that the dominant nodule in patients with MNG was in fact about 2.5 times more likely to be malignant than a nondominant nodule. The use of FNAC for nondominant nodules could enhance the likelihood of detecting malignancy in an MNG.

“BACKGROUND: Following the Renewable Transport Fuel Obligation (RTFO), there is an increasing β-Nicotinamide clinical trial demand for wheat grain for liquid biofuel in the UK. In order to enhance productivity of the bioethanol industry, good quality wheat must be used.\n\nBACKGROUND: Following the Renewable Transport Fuel Obligation (RTFO), there is an increasing demand for wheat grain for liquid biofuel in the UK. In order to enhance productivity of the bioethanol industry, good quality wheat must be used. RESULTS: A total of 84 grain samples comprising 14

varieties collected from 11 sites in two harvest years were analysed for a range of grain quality parameters and ethanol yield (EY). The grain quality parameters studied were starch and protein concentration, specific weight, grain density, packing efficiency, thousand-grain weight (TGW), grain length, width, length/width ratio and hardness index. Regression analysis was used to establish the relationships between grain quality parameters and EY. Apart from grain length and density, all grain parameters had significant relationships with EY. In the order of importance, protein concentration, TGW, packing efficiency and specific weight showed good relationships with EY. All other parameters, including starch concentration, showed a poor correlation with EY. EY and the relationship with the grain parameters were affected more by environment than by variety.

“Understanding variations in lipoprotein cholesterol levels throughout the menstrual cycle is important because there may be clinical implications find more regarding

the appropriate timing of measurement and implications on the design and interpretation of studies in women of reproductive age. Our objective was to review the evidence comparing lipoprotein cholesterol levels throughout the menstrual cycle among premenopausal women. Overall, lipoprotein PKC412 mouse cholesterol levels were observed to vary in response to changing estrogen levels. Taken together, the evidence

suggests that total cholesterol and LDL-C tend to be highest during the follicular phase and to decline during the luteal phase, with HDL-C highest around ovulation. Based on these findings, the menstrual cycle phase should be taken into account when evaluating lipoprotein cholesterol levels among reproductive-aged women. Measuring cholesterol levels during menses is recommended for consistent comparisons as this phase can be more reliably identified than other phases, although women within National Cholesterol Education Program acceptable ranges, but near the boundaries when tested during menses, should undergo additional tests.”
“A new lab-scale microstructured reactor was used for investigations on enhancing the H-2/CO ratio in synthesis gas from biomass feedstocks via the water gas shift reaction. A model mixture of carbon monoxide, carbon dioxide, water, and hydrogen was used to reproduce the typical synthesis gas composition from dry biomass gasification. Catalyst layers were prepared and characterized; a combined incipient wetness impregnation and sol-gel technology was applied. The catalytic activities of Pt/CeO2 and Pt/CeO2/Al2O3 films were determined at temperatures of 400-600 degrees C and pressures of up to 45 bars.
